The journey of faith often invites skepticism and inquiry, particularly among unbelievers. Engaging with scripture can illuminate perspectives that may seem unfamiliar or distant. Here are ten Bible quotes selected thoughtfully for those seeking understanding or grappling with belief. Let these verses serve as a beacon of contemplation and curiosity.
1. John 8:32
“And ye shall know the truth, and the truth shall make you free.” This verse emphasizes the liberating power of truth, inviting everyone to seek it out unreservedly.
2. Hebrews 11:1
“Now faith is the substance of things hoped for, the evidence of things not seen.” This passage bridges the chasm between belief and skepticism, suggesting that faith is rooted in hope, even without physical evidence.
3. Romans 10:17
“So then faith comes by hearing, and hearing by the word of God.” Herein lies the call to listen and engage with scripture, fostering an environment where belief can flourish.
4. 1 Corinthians 1:18
“For the preaching of the cross is to them that perish foolishness; but unto us which are saved it is the power of God.” This verse confronts the dichotomy of perception, challenging the idea of foolishness as it pertains to faith.
5. Matthew 7:7
“Ask, and it shall be given you; seek, and ye shall find; knock, and it shall be opened unto you.” The scriptural mandate to seek with vigor resonates deeply with those questioning their beliefs.
6. Isaiah 41:10
“Fear thou not; for I am with thee: be not dismayed; for I am thy God.” A comforting reminder that divine presence persists, even amidst uncertainties.
7. Psalm 46:10
“Be still, and know that I am God.” This call to introspection invites stillness, encouraging moments of reflection where one might feel the divine presence.
8. Jeremiah 29:13
“And ye shall seek me, and find me, when ye shall search for me with all your heart.” The heartfelt pursuit of understanding is met with the promise of revelation.
9. 1 John 4:19
“We love him, because he first loved us.” This notion of reciprocated love forms the foundation of belief and understanding within one’s spiritual journey.
10. Philippians 4:13
“I can do all things through Christ which strengtheneth me.” A powerful affirmation of potential through faith, nudging the uninitiated toward contemplation and growth.
